Ticket #—missed pick-up, leased laptop returns. The Fernhollow office had 38 Corvina laptops boxed and labeled for return to Quillstone Leasing, but the scheduled courier did not arrive Tuesday. Units remain in the secure cage, asset tags reconciled against the return manifest. A replacement pick-up is booked for Friday between 09:00 and 11:00; receiving should expect four cartons on one pallet. Please verify seals on arrival. The courier hand-over instruction appears directly below.

dispatch memo: the sorius tamius courier leaves the praeth ledger at gate 4873 under passcode 928014

## 3.8.0 — Changed defaults in Mapforge tile cache

Heads up, on-call folks: the Mapforge cache layer now evicts by LRU instead of TTL-only, and the default memory ceiling doubled. Cold-start warmup is also on by default, so expect a brief CPU spike after restarts — that's normal, don't page anyone. Stale-while-revalidate is enabled for zoom levels 0–8. After upgrading, nodes pick up the new defaults shown here:

config for kajof-fahif:
[druael]
port = 9000
region = east-4
host = druael.paliqlabs.internal
timeout_ms = 2000
retries = 2

At 02:00 the `reindexer` pod drains the staging alias, rebuilds shards from the canonical document store, and atomically swaps aliases. Reviewers should check that any schema change includes a migration entry in `mappings/`, since the swap fails silently on mapping conflicts. Locally, the job reads its configuration from `.env.reindex`: cluster host, batch size, and concurrency are set first, and the cluster's write credential goes on the line that follows.

secret setting of kaguf-kawef: VAULT_KEY29=28fd86664c3f87fc506c617430428

## Changed defaults

Heads up: the Ledgerline tax-rate lookup cache now defaults to a 15-minute TTL instead of 24 hours. Turns out rates in the Veldt County sandbox were going stale mid-demo, which was embarrassing. Eviction is now LRU rather than FIFO, and the cache warms on boot. If you're reviewing, check that nothing hardcodes the old TTL. The new defaults land as follows.

deployment values, bajop-taweg:
holwyn:
  log_level: debug
  metrics_host: metrics.holwyn.zemvarsys.internal
  pool_size: 32